Feature request #361: REQUEST: Control track sort order when browsing via the menu

Description

i think it would be better, if you browse the music thru the menu bar synergy icon, for when you looking at artists' albums, for their tracks to be in order, right now, they arent.

    At the moment Synergy Advance explicitly performs alphabetical sorting in the upper levels of the menus (for example, albums in the artists submenu are sorted alphabetically; genres are sorted alphabetically). The playlists in the playlists menu are not sorted but are displayed in the order in which iTunes lists them.

    Likewise, the ordering of tracks at the lowest level of the menus is not explicitly sorted; rather Synergy Advance just shows the tracks in the order in which iTunes provides the information to Synergy Advance.

    To implement what you request properly I think it should actually be a choice of options from a pop-up menu:

    1. Sorted alphabetically (easiest to implement)

    2. Sorted in play-order (will only work for tracks which have track number information)

    3. Unsorted (equivalent to current implementation)
